Alabama Taxes
Alabama levies a 2, 4, or 5 percent personal income tax, depending upon the amount earned and filing status. Taxpayers are not allowed to deduct their federal income tax from their Alabama state tax, but can deduct federal Social Security and Medicare taxes.
Residents must complete and mail in returns using Form 40 by the taxpaying deadline. When that date falls on a weekend or holiday, tax filers get until the next business day to submit their state returns.
